Burnt Offerings

Burnt Offerings, written by Gail Smith and Janet Hastings, is an inspired, self-help tool to ease burdens, promote self-awareness and positive growth. The authors were guided to write this book by spirit, and a sincere commitment to help others help themselves. They use the element of fire as the basis of this sacred ritual, because fire is a great purifier and a catalyst for change. The act of burning the written problem, along with a powerful affirmation or prayer will change the energy around the problem or solve it completely. Using the symbols and the spiritual vocabulary as guides, gives the user added clarity for growth and self-development, as well as charting their progression to see patterns and anomalies on their path. Burnt Offerings is an ancient concept for use in today's modern world. After using the ritual, many readers have experienced miracles such as financial assistance, emotional support, and a deeper understanding of life. Begin this sacred journey, change your life and ignite your soul.
